yea, if all you are doing is freerolls, I would defo wait. If you KNOW you are getting one and you KNOW which, then it doesent matter, but a HUD will just be a novelty if all you are is a freeroll player. So the trial will be wasted.
IMO a HUD is also only going to help you if you have an idea what to do with the stats, as well as have a good grip on your current game, a HUD will not turn a losing player into a winning one.
I look at it like any tool of any trade. Take a cook as an example. If you have no idea how to use the spices, all the best pots and pans, and the newest stove tops in the world will not save your bland sauces.
I thought a while before getting one, and to be honest, I had it a while before it was any kind of help, since I did not really know how to incorporate the info I got into my decision process.
Now, I cant imagine NOT having it, which is also a double edged sword. But as long as the sites allow them, I will use them. I also multitable and cannot imagine how to do that w/o it as well.
Many good players (mainly tourney players however) claim to not need one, so playing a good game is simply step one before anything else.
